More importantly, work in a well ventilated environment and avoid breathing in the fumes.

 

Always wipe the soldering iron tip on the wet sponge just before every soldering joint (once it turns yellow, wipe)

 

Use minimal amount of solder

 

Dont leave iron on components longer than u need to wet the solder and let it stick

 

Make sure you solder only when the iron is properly heated (ie solder melt when they touch the iron tip)

 

A pcb holder helps when ur working alone
